数据库投影操作的基本概念解析
数据库投影是对数据库中的数据进行选择和筛选的操作。它可以用于从数据库中提取出特定的列或字段,并且可以根据特定的条件进行过滤和排序。数据库投影的目的是为了获取所需的数据,并将其呈现给用户或应用程序。
以下是数据库投影的几个重要方面:
-
选择特定列:数据库投影允许用户选择需要的列或字段,并排除不需要的列。这样可以提高查询效率并减少数据传输的开销。通过投影,可以从数据库中提取出所需的数据,而无需检索整个表或集合。
-
过滤数据:数据库投影还可以根据特定的条件对数据进行过滤。用户可以使用各种运算符和条件来定义过滤规则,如等于、大于、小于等。通过过滤,可以从数据库中提取出符合特定条件的数据,以满足用户的需求。
-
排序数据:数据库投影可以对数据进行排序,以便更好地组织和呈现数据。用户可以指定一个或多个排序键,来定义数据的排序顺序。通过排序,可以按照指定的顺序呈现数据,使其更易于理解和分析。
-
去重数据:数据库投影还可以用于去重数据。通过指定去重的列或字段,可以从数据库中去除重复的数据,以避免数据冗余和重复计算。
-
重命名列:数据库投影还可以用于重命名列或字段。用户可以通过指定新的列名,将原始列重命名为更具描述性的名称。这样可以提高数据的可读性和理解性。
数据库投影是对数据库中数据进行选择、过滤、排序、去重和重命名等操作的一种方式。它可以帮助用户从数据库中提取出所需的数据,并按照特定的规则进行处理和呈现。通过数据库投影,可以更高效地查询和分析数据,从而提高数据处理的效率和准确性。
数据库投影是对数据库中的表进行操作的一种操作,它用于从原始表中选择出所需的列,并创建一个新的表,新表中只包含选定的列。投影操作可以帮助我们提取出所需的数据,从而方便后续的数据分析和处理。
投影操作可以按照列的顺序、列的名称或者表达式来进行选择。在执行投影操作时,我们可以选择包含的列,也可以选择不包含的列。通过投影操作,我们可以实现数据的筛选和重组,从而满足不同的业务需求。
投影操作的语法通常为:
SELECT column1, column2, …
FROM table_name;
其中,column1, column2, …是需要选择的列名,table_name是原始表的名称。
投影操作的结果是一个新的表,该表只包含被选择的列,并且保留了原始表中的行。通过投影操作,我们可以实现对原始数据的精细化处理,提取出所需的信息,并且减少数据的冗余性。
数据库投影操作是对数据库中的表进行的一种操作,通过选择所需的列,创建一个新的表,以满足特定的业务需求。
数据库投影是对数据库中的表进行操作的一种操作。投影操作可以用来选择表中的特定列,并将这些列的值提取出来形成一个新的表。投影操作可以帮助用户从数据库中提取所需的信息,减少数据冗余,提高查询效率。
在数据库中,每个表都由多个列组成,每个列都包含特定的数据类型和值。投影操作允许用户指定需要提取的列,并且只返回这些列的值,将其他列的值忽略。这样可以减少返回结果的数据量,提高查询的效率。
数据库投影操作可以通过SQL语句来实现。下面是一个示例:
SELECT 列1, 列2, 列3
FROM 表名
在上面的示例中,用户可以指定需要提取的列,并使用SELECT语句从指定的表中进行投影操作。列名可以按照需要进行调整,以满足用户的需求。
数据库投影操作的流程如下:
- 用户需要确定需要提取的列,并根据需要编写SQL语句。
- 然后,用户需要连接到数据库,并执行SQL语句。
- 数据库系统会根据用户指定的列名,从表中提取对应列的值。
- 最后,数据库系统会返回一个新的表,该表只包含用户指定的列,并且每一行都是原表中对应列的值。
总结:数据库投影操作是对数据库中的表进行操作的一种操作,它可以帮助用户从表中提取特定列的值,并形成一个新的表。用户可以通过编写SQL语句来实现投影操作,并根据需要指定需要提取的列。投影操作可以减少数据冗余,提高查询效率。